Fan flanging machines are crucial in manufacturing. They create flanges that connect different components securely. These machines ensure that fans and motors function efficiently. A proper flange is vital for reducing vibration and enhancing durability. When machines fail to produce accurate flanges, it can lead to costly repairs and downtime.

When selecting a flanging machine, focus on key features that enhance efficiency. The machine's capacity should match your production needs. A high-speed model may be essential for large-scale operations. Consider the flanging thickness range. This directly impacts the types of projects you can tackle. Flexibility is vital; a versatile machine can handle various materials, making it indispensable.
Precision is another crucial factor. Look for machines with advanced control systems. These systems improve accuracy, reducing material waste. Do not overlook ease of use. A user-friendly design minimizes training time and increases productivity. Maintenance requirements matter, too. A machine that is easy to maintain ensures longevity and reduces downtime.
Lastly, assess the machine's durability. Materials and build quality influence its lifespan and performance under strain. Consider user reviews for insights into real-world performance.
